RTX CORP (RTX) has garnered a significant endorsement, scoring 93% under Validea's Multi-Factor Investor model, which emulates Pim van Vliet's strategy focused on low-volatility stocks with strong momentum and high net payout yields. As a large-cap growth stock in the Aerospace & Defense industry, RTX passed the model's hurdles for market capitalization and standard deviation, aligning with the strategy's preference for lower-risk profiles. Despite achieving a 'Pass' on its final rank, the report indicates 'Neutral' scores for 'twelve minus one momentum' and 'net payout yield,' suggesting these factors are not currently standout strengths according to this specific quantitative screen, even as the overall assessment remains highly favorable. A rating above 90% from this model typically signifies strong interest, underscoring RTX's appeal through the lens of conservative factor investing—a methodology positing that lower-risk stocks can offer superior risk-adjusted returns, further supported by the report's strongly positive sentiment score of 0.85 for RTX.
